Output 75a370291abde962beff5ad6fc8d785815e73b4acbdbdabb3fb9280c934f244a:1

value
18577
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ddec2f38684433e803692312e76805220cb650eabbb55215494161ef306e3072
address
bc1pmhkz7wrggse7sqmfyvfww6q9ygxtv582hw64y92fg9s77vrwxpeqd5a3xx
transaction
75a370291abde962beff5ad6fc8d785815e73b4acbdbdabb3fb9280c934f244a
spent
true